Zofia Marchewka (died 1717 in Brześć Kujawski in Poland) was a Polish alleged witch. Her case was a late case of a witch trial, particularly as it resulted in an execution, and one of the last in Poland. It also illustrates the use of torture in witch trials and the process of confessions by torture used.
